
Force diagrams
Force diagrams are visual tools used in physics and engineering to show all the forces acting on an object. They represent forces as arrows, where the length indicates the strength, and the direction shows the force's direction. These diagrams help analyze how objects will move or stay still by illustrating the balance or imbalance of forces, such as gravity, friction, or tension. By clearly visualizing these forces, it becomes easier to understand and predict an object's behavior in different situations.
